OEM vs. Aftermarket: Which Category Should You Prefer?
What choice best balances quality and expense: OEM or aftermarket parts? The selection between Original Equipment Manufacturer (OEM) and aftermarket parts often depends on performance, durability, and price. OEM parts are engineered to fit a vehicle, guaranteeing compatibility and reliability. They typically come with a warranty, which adds to the peace of mind for the consumer. However, they may be pricier than their aftermarket counterparts.
On the flip side, aftermarket parts can deliver substantial cost reductions and a wider range of choices. While many aftermarket components can perform well, standards differ widely among producers. Some may not meet the same requirements as OEM parts, potentially leading to problems in the future. Ultimately, the choice should take into account the age of the vehicle, the driver's financial constraints, and how long the owner intends to own the car. Weighing these factors will assist in identifying the most appropriate choice for personal requirements.

What Approaches Can I Use to Verify a Part Is OEM?
To ensure a part is OEM, one should inspect the packaging for brand labels, compare part numbers with authorized references, and purchase from licensed distributors. Online forums and reviews can also offer details about genuineness.
